Trombia Technologies is a Finnish company specializing in autonomous outdoor sweeping robots. Their Trombia Free autonomous sweeper is designed for large outdoor areas including parking lots, logistics centers, and industrial yards, using patented dust-free sweeping technology.

ViaBot develops autonomous outdoor cleaning and maintenance robots for commercial properties, municipalities, and facility management companies. Their robots are designed for sidewalk sweeping, litter collection, and general outdoor area maintenance.

Snowbotix develops autonomous outdoor cleaning and snow removal robots designed for commercial and municipal applications. Their robots are built to operate in harsh weather conditions, tackling outdoor cleaning challenges including snow, ice, and debris removal.
